On the southwest slopes of the Yodfat mountains in the western Galilee, where Josephus Flavius fought his last battle against the Romans, amid breathtaking scenery overlooking the Haifa Bay and the Zvulun valley, lies Moreshet, a young community presently numbering 170 families.
The
members of Moreshet have built a community with a lifestyle guided by the light of Torah and the classical Zionist ideal. Secular and religious aspects of life are united, based upon the ideals of the love of Eretz Yisrael, the love of the Jewish people from all walks of life and tradition, and the love of Torah.
The members of Moreshet are religious Zionist families, who have served their country in the army and other national services. Many have Yeshiva backgrounds with additional academic education in fields such as engineering, finance, law, and education. Members of Moreshet can be found in all fields of religious and secular endeavors. Most of the members are between the
ages of 20-40 years old.

In the center of Moreshet, appropriate space is allocated to various public functions, with a special emphasis placed on the
synagogue, which serves as a focal point of the community's activities. Aside from being a place used for
regular prayer services, the synagogue is used to celebrate life-cycle events and for a wide variety of
Torah classes. A second Mikvah has just recently been built, along with new medical facilities of Kupat Cholim Clallit. A
school that emphasizes Torah and the environment, several
day-care centers and kindergartens, and a wonderful park are in the middle of it all. A youth center provides space for youth activities, including Bnei Akiva and "Oz" youth movements. Moreshet is growing rapidly. In 1997, the first 77 families moved in, and an additional 58 families moved in the summer of 1998. The third phase has been completed, with an additional 65 families joining us by 2006. The fourth phase is currently being planned. We are
always seeking families to join us. Our goal is to eventually be the home of about 450 families.
Moreshet is strategically located just 25 minutes from Haifa, and will be 5 minutes from the cross-Israel highway (Route 6). The commute to Haifa, Karmiel, Acco, and the Krayot north of Haifa is very reasonable.
